An advanced digital signal processor suitable for use in audio equipment has been developed.This LSI uses a floating-point operation method which conforms to IEEE.P754 and has two types of serial data transfer circuits, and a peripheral muting coefficient register.This processor can easily accept control transfer two types of PCM data.Thus a high performance flexible and simple digital audio system with few peripheral circuits can be constructed.This paper explains the features, and applications of our LSI.
